< Proverbs 28 >

1 The wicked flee when no man pursueth; but the righteous are secure as a young lion.
Abakozi b’ebibi badduka nga tewali abagoba, naye abatuukirivu babeera n’obuvumu ng’empologoma.
2 For the transgression of a land many are the princes thereof; but by a man of understanding and knowledge established order shall long continue.
Eggwanga bwe lijeema, liba n’abafuzi bangi, naye olw’omuntu alina okutegeera n’okumanya obutebenkevu budda nate mu nsi.
3 A poor man that oppresseth the weak is like a sweeping rain which leaveth no food.
Omufuzi anyigiriza abaavu, afaanana nga enkuba etonnya ezikiriza n’eterekaawo birime.
4 They that forsake the law praise the wicked; but such as keep the law contend with them.
Abo abava ku mateeka ga Mukama batendereza aboonoonyi, naye abo abagakuuma babawakanya.
5 Evil men understand not justice; but they that seek the LORD understand all things.
Abantu abakozi b’ebibi tebategeera bwenkanya, naye abo abanoonya Mukama babutegeerera ddala bulungi.
6 Better is the poor that walketh in his integrity, than he that is perverse in his ways, though he be rich.
Omuntu omwavu atambulira mu butuukirivu, asinga omugagga ow’amakubo amakyamu.
7 A wise son observeth the teaching; but he that is a companion of gluttonous men shameth his father.
Oyo akuuma amateeka ga Mukama mwana eyeegendereza, naye mukwano gw’ab’omululu akwasa kitaawe ensonyi.
8 He that augmenteth his substance by interest and increase, gathereth it for him that is gracious to the poor.
Ayongera ku bugagga bwe mu bukumpanya, abukuŋŋaanyiza omulala anaayinza okuba ow’ekisa eri abaavu.
9 He that turneth away his ear from hearing the law, even his prayer is an abomination.
Atassaayo mwoyo kuwulira mateeka ga Mukama, n’okusaba kwe tekukkirizibwa.
10 Whoso causeth the upright to go astray in an evil way, he shall fall himself into his own pit; but the whole-hearted shall inherit good.
Buli akyamya abatuukirivu mu kkubo ebbi, aligwa mu katego ke ye, naye abatuukirivu balisikira ebirungi.
11 The rich man is wise in his own eyes; but the poor that hath understanding searcheth him through.
Omugagga alowooza nti mugezi, naye omwavu alina okutegeera, amunyooma.
12 When the righteous exult, there is great glory; but when the wicked rise, men must be sought for.
Abatuukirivu bwe bawangula wabaawo okujaguza okw’amaanyi, naye abakakanyalira mu kukola ebikyamu bwe bafuna obuyinza abantu beekweka.
13 He that covereth his transgressions shall not prosper; but whoso confesseth and forsaketh them shall obtain mercy.
Oyo akweka ebibi bye, talifuna mukisa kukulaakulana, naye buli abyatula n’abireka, alisaasirwa.
14 Happy is the man that feareth alway; but he that hardeneth his heart shall fall into evil.
Alina omukisa omuntu atya Mukama ebbanga lyonna, naye oyo akakanyaza omutima gwe abonaabona.
15 As a roaring lion, and a ravenous bear; so is a wicked ruler over a poor people.
Ng’empologoma ewuluguma oba eddubu eritiisatiisa, bw’abeera omufuzi omubi atulugunya abateesobola.
16 The prince that lacketh understanding is also a great oppressor; but he that hateth covetousness shall prolong his days.
Omufuzi nantagambwako tafuga na bwenkanya, naye oyo akyawa amagoba agafuniddwa mu bukyamu alibeera n’essanyu ery’obulamu obuwangaazi.
17 A man that is laden with the blood of any person shall hasten his steps unto the pit; none will support him.
Omuntu alumirizibwa olw’okutta munne, alibeera mu kutegana okutuusa okufa, tewabanga n’omu amuyamba.
18 Whoso walketh uprightly shall be saved; but he that is perverse in his ways shall fall at once.
Omuntu atambulira mu bugolokofu alinunulibwa talibeerako kabi, naye oyo ow’amakubo amabi aligwa mbagirawo.
19 He that tilleth his ground shall have plenty of bread; but he that followeth after vain things shall have poverty enough.
Omuntu alima ennimiro ye aliba n’emmere nnyingi, naye oyo ali mu birowoozo ebitaliimu alifa bwavu.
20 A faithful man shall abound with blessings; but he that maketh haste to be rich shall not be unpunished.
Omusajja omwesigwa aliweebwa emikisa mingi, naye oyo ayanguyiriza okugaggawala talirema kubonerezebwa.
21 To have respect of persons is not good; for a man will transgress for a piece of bread.
Okuttira abantu ku liiso ng’osala emisango si kirungi, naye ate olw’okunoonya akookulya omuntu ayinza okuzza omusango.
22 He that hath an evil eye hasteneth after riches, and knoweth not that want shall come upon him.
Omusajja omukodo yeegomba okugaggawala, naye nga tamanyi nti obwavu bumulindiridde.
23 He that rebuketh a man shall in the end find more favour than he that flattereth with the tongue.
Oyo anenya omuntu, oluvannyuma aliganja, okusinga oyo awaaniriza n’olulimi.
24 Whoso robbeth his father or his mother, and saith: 'It is no transgression', the same is the companion of a destroyer.
Buli anyaga kitaawe, oba nnyina, n’agamba nti, “Si nsonga,” afaanana n’oyo azikiriza.
25 He that is of a greedy spirit stirreth up strife; but he that putteth his trust in the LORD shall be abundantly gratified.
Omuntu ow’omululu aleeta oluyombo, naye oyo eyeesiga Mukama aligaggawazibwa.
26 He that trusteth in his own heart is a fool; but whoso walketh wisely, he shall escape.
Eyeesiga omutima gwe, musirusiru, naye oyo atambulira mu magezi alifuna emirembe.
27 He that giveth unto the poor shall not lack; but he that hideth his eyes shall have many a curse.
Agabira abaavu talibaako ne kye yeetaaga, naye abakodowalira anaabanga n’ebikolimo bingi.
28 When the wicked rise, men hide themselves; but when they perish, the righteous increase.
Abakozi b’ebibi bwe babeera mu buyinza, abantu beekweka, naye abakozi b’ebibi bwe bazikirira, abatuukirivu bakulaakulana.
